“校园网云盘系统构建研究”
在当今信息化教育的时代,校园网云盘系统已经成为高校信息资源共享的重要平台。本文“校园网云盘系统构建研究”深入探讨了构建这样一个系统的意义、需求以及实现方法。作者李军、劳凤丹和邹仁明来自中国农业大学网络中心,他们提出了一种基于开源技术的高可用云盘系统解决方案。
首先,文章强调了校园网云盘系统的重要性。在教育环境中,师生们需要一个安全、便捷的数据存储和共享空间,以便于教学资料的上传、下载和协作。云盘系统能够提供这样的服务,促进知识的传播与交流,提高教学效率。
接着,作者分析了系统的需求。这包括高可用性,以确保服务的连续性和稳定性;低成本,以适应教育机构的预算限制;以及动态可扩展性,以应对用户数量和数据量的增长。
在技术实现上,他们采用了以下组件:
1. **MIniYUN**:这是一个开源的云存储项目,提供了基本的云盘功能,如用户管理、文件上传下载等。通过定制和集成MIniYUN,可以快速搭建起云盘的基础架构。
2. **LVS(Linux Virtual Server)负载均衡**:用于分发网络流量,确保多台服务器间的负载平衡,提升系统的整体处理能力,防止单一节点故障导致的服务中断。
3. **MooseFS分布式存储**:作为底层的文件系统,MooseFS能将数据分散存储在多台服务器上,提供高可用性和冗余,保障数据的安全性。同时,它的分布式特性支持大规模的数据存储和高效的访问。
4. **MySQL主从复制读写分离**:为了处理大量并发的读写操作,系统采用了MySQL数据库的主从复制策略,主库负责写操作,从库负责读操作,这样可以显著提高数据库性能并降低单点故障风险。
通过这些技术的结合,中国农业大学成功构建了云盘系统,并投入实际运行。应用结果显示,该系统具有成本效益,能够承受大量用户的并发访问,且随着需求的增长,系统能够灵活扩展,满足了在校师生对于云盘服务的需求。
关键词涵盖了云盘、MooseFS分布式存储、MySQL主从复制和高可用性,这些都是构建高效、可靠的云盘系统的关键技术。这篇研究不仅对教育领域的IT实践有着指导意义,也为其他类似规模的组织提供了参考,展示了如何利用开源技术和分布式架构构建稳定且经济的云服务。